The Queens Pride Parade in Jackson Heights celebrates LGBTQ+ visibility and community, with participants expressing pride in their identities, families, and chosen families. Queens, as the most diverse borough in New York City, provides a unique environment where individuals can see themselves reflected in others, fostering courage and community connection. The parade also highlights the NYPD Gay Officer Action League's participation in full uniform, contrasting with other Pride events that have banned uniformed officers, demonstrating the ongoing evolution of LGBTQ+ inclusion in law enforcement.

>> [cheering] >> I am here today to march alongside members of the NYPD's Gay Officer Action League in the Queens Pride Parade. Their decision stands in stark contrast to that of the organizers of Heritage of Pride, which has once again banned NYPD officers from marching in full uniform later this month.
